Clarity

20%

Poor

All communication was awkward and incomprehensible.
Fair

Communication was awkward and incomprehensible to understand at times.
Good

Communication was awkward at times but always understandable.
Excellent

Communication was clear and comprehensible.
Pronunciation

20%

Poor

Student's pronunciation was incomprehensible.
Fair

Student's pronunciation made understanding difficult.
Good

Student's pronunciation was understandable with some error.
Excellent

Student's pronunciation was like a native speaker.
Fluency

20%

Poor

Student's language froze or he/she was unable to ask or respond to questions.
Fair

Student took a long time to communicate, or to ask and respond to questions.
Good

Student was able to communicate, and ask & answer questions with little difficulty.
Excellent

Student was able to communicate clearly with no difficulty.
Content, Organization & Depth

40%

Poor

Speaker showed no knowledge about the topic. Organization and presentation was so confusing that it was not logical and could not be understood.
Fair

Speaker showed little knowledge about the topic. Organization and presentation was barely understandable and/or logical.
Good

Speaker showed basic knowledge about the topic. Organization and presentation was partially understandable and/or logical.
Excellent

Speaker showed deep knowledge about the topic. Organization and presentation was understandable and logical.
